What is the Topic?

Cloud migration cost encompasses all expenditures associated with moving workloads from on prem or legacy environments into cloud platforms and modern operating models. It includes planning, design, migration execution, security hardening, data transfer, integration, training and ongoing operating expenses. In practice, it is not merely a one off project cost but a multi year investment that affects capital expenditure, operating expense, and business value. For Middle East enterprises, factors such as data residency, regulatory requirements, localization needs and the mix of legacy and modern apps add unique cost and risk considerations.

How the Technology Works

Cloud migration typically combines assessment, planning, modernization and migration stages. It often leverages a hybrid approach that keeps some workloads on premises for performance or regulatory reasons while shifting others to the cloud for agility and scale. A successful program balances three pillars: cost and ROI, security and governance, and user experience and performance. In practice, teams use migration patterns such as rehost, replatform, refactor and repurchase to move workloads with minimal disruption while unlocking cloud benefits.

Cost Section

Pricing for cloud migration projects varies by scope, region and complexity. The ranges below reflect typical SMB sized migrations that include assessment, design, migration of several workloads and post migration optimization. In the Middle East, considerations such as data residency, security and compliance can influence both upfront and ongoing costs.

TierTypical scopeTypical cost range
StarterSingle domain migration, basic data transfer, simple apps25k–60k
StandardMultiple workloads, integration with ERP CRM, moderate data migration60k–180k
AdvancedFull stack cloud migration with data lake data warehouse, security compliance180k–500k
EnterpriseLarge scale multi region, complex governance, hybrid architecture500k+

Cost factors to consider include

  • Data gravity and transfer costs between on prem and cloud environments
  • Security investments including IAM, encryption, monitoring and incident response
  • Compliance requirements for data residency and local regulations
  • Migration complexity and the level of modernization required
  • Development and testing effort for refactored or redesigned components
  • Ongoing operating costs such as cloud resources, support, training and maintenance
